When hydrogen and oxygen form a molecule what happens to their neutrons

answers they share their neutrons
they both lose neutrons
nothing happen to their neutrons

the answer is nothing happen to their neutrons
Because H2 and O2 form covalent bond which is sharing electrons instead of neutrons
